Why Might I Need My Medical Records from Sharp?

Medical records from Sharp Community Medical Group or any other healthcare facility may be needed from time to time, and you as the patient have the authority to give permission to medical professionals for access. The most common reasons that a patient may request their include:

  1. Transferring to a new doctor outside the facility
  2. Moving to another state
  3. Providing new doctors or specialists with previous records of treatment to minimize duplication of tests
  4. Having detailed records for those dealing with chronic medical conditions

How to Get Medical Records from Sharp

Sharp Community Medical Group and its associated facilities provide its patients with the ability to request medical records and request a release of medical records to specific healthcare providers.

Patient Authorization FormBefore you request your medical records be sent to yourself or your healthcare provider, you will need to sign a patient authorization form. This form permits Sharp to provide access to your medical records with your permission. This authorization form can be revoked at any time, if necessary.
Records from Sharp HealthCarePatients can request records from Sharp HealthCare by sending the authorization form to:
  • Sharp Central Records Room, Attn: SHC Medical Records, 8080 Dagget St., Suite 110, San Diego, CA 92111
  • Fax: 858-636-2287
  • Email
Records from Rees-Stealy Medical GroupPatients can request records from Sharp Rees-Stealy Medical Group by sending an authorization form to:
  • Sharp Rees-Stealy Central Records Room, Attn: SRS Medical Records, 8080 Dagget St., Suite 110, San Diego, CA 92111
  • Fax: 858-636-2424, Attn: ROI Specialist
  • Email
Records from Sharp Community Medical GroupPatients can request records from Sharp Community Medical Group by visiting the provider's office in which they received care.
FollowMyHealthSome medical records for Sharp patients may be available through the FollowMyHealth account. All a patient has to do is sign in and view the records.

Does it Cost to Obtain Sharp Medical Records?

Medical records from Sharp may have costs associated with the request. Some of the costs you may incur when requesting your medical records include both clerical costs and costs to copy paper records. Providing Sharp with the ability to give you electronic medical records may reduce the costs associated with your request.

Transferring Medical Records to Sharp Community Medical

If you have received treatment outside of Sharp Community Medical, you may need to have your records transferred to Sharp. In this case, you will have to provide authorization to the previous health system to release your records to your current medical provider at Sharp. Once authorized, your current medical provider will have access to your records.
